Directions

  1. Prepare the Pan – Line an 8×8-inch baking dish with parchment paper.
  2. Heat the Maple Syrup – In a saucepan over medium heat, bring the maple syrup to a gentle simmer. Cook for about 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  3. Add Butter and Condensed Milk – Stir in the butter and sweetened condensed milk until smooth.
  4. Melt the Chocolate – Remove from heat and mix in the white chocolate chips, stirring until fully melted.
  5. Add Flavorings – Stir in vanilla extract and a pinch of salt. Fold in chopped nuts if using.
  6. Pour and Set – Pour the mixture into the prepared pan, spreading it evenly.
  7. Chill – Refrigerate for at least 2-3 hours until firm.
  8. Cut and Serve – Once set, cut into bite-sized squares and enjoy!

FAQs

Can I use artificial maple syrup?

Pure maple syrup is best for flavor and texture, but imitation syrup can work in a pinch.

Why is my fudge grainy?

Overheating or stirring too much can cause grainy texture. Stir gently and heat just until combined.

Can I use dark chocolate instead of white chocolate?

Yes, but the maple flavor may be less pronounced.

How do I make sure my fudge sets properly?

Chilling for at least 2-3 hours in the fridge ensures a firm texture.

Can I add mix-ins like chocolate chips?

Yes! Fold in mini chocolate chips, toffee bits, or dried fruit before pouring into the pan.

What’s the best way to cut fudge cleanly?

Use a sharp knife and warm it slightly before slicing for clean edges.

Can I double the recipe?

Yes! Use a 9×13-inch pan if doubling the ingredients.

How do I prevent the fudge from sticking to the pan?

Line the pan with parchment paper for easy removal.

Can I make this ahead of time?

Yes, maple fudge bites can be made several days in advance and stored in the fridge or freezer.

How do I serve these for a party?

Arrange on a dessert platter, place in mini cupcake liners, or package in decorative tins for gifts.

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 1 can (14 oz) sweetened condensed milk
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ter
  • 2 cups brown sugar
  • 1/2 cup pure maple syrup
  • 2 cups white chocolate chips
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ions

  • In a saucepan over medium heat, combine condensed milk, butter, brown sugar, and maple syrup. Stir continuously until the sugar dissolves.
  •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and let it simmer for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  • Remove from heat and stir in white chocolate chips and vanilla extract until smooth.
  • Pour the mixture into a greased or parchment-lined mini silicone mold or pan.
  • Let it cool at room temperature, then refrigerate for at least 2 hours before slicing into bite-sized pieces.

Notes

Store in an airtight container in the fridge for best texture.
